preserve ties with

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"preserve ties with"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the maintenance of relationships or connections with individuals, groups, or organizations. Example: "In order to foster collaboration, it is essential to preserve ties with our international partners."

✓ Grammatically correct

FAQs

What does "preserve ties with" mean?

The phrase "preserve ties with" means to maintain a relationship or connection with someone or something, ensuring it continues to exist or remain strong.

How can I use "preserve ties with" in a sentence?

You might say, "The company aims to "preserve ties with" its long-standing clients by offering personalized services."

What are some alternatives to "preserve ties with"?

Alternatives include "maintain relationships with", "sustain connections with", or "uphold alliances with", depending on the specific context.

Is it better to say "preserve ties with" or "maintain ties with"?

Both ""preserve ties with"" and "maintain ties with" are correct, but "preserve" suggests a more active effort to protect the relationship from potential damage or weakening, whereas "maintain" simply implies keeping it at its current level.
